About the Courier role

Explore the dynamic and essential world of courier jobs, a profession that forms the backbone of modern logistics and on-demand delivery services. Couriers are the vital link between businesses and customers, responsible for the safe, secure, and timely transportation of a wide array of items, from documents and parcels to food and essential supplies. This role is ideal for individuals who value independence, enjoy being on the move, and take pride in providing a direct and valuable service to their community.

Professionals in courier jobs are typically responsible for a core set of tasks. A standard workday involves receiving delivery assignments, often through a digital app or dispatch system, which outlines the pickup and drop-off locations. Couriers then travel to the origin point to collect the items, verifying their condition and ensuring all necessary documentation is in order. The next phase is the journey to the delivery destination, which requires efficient route planning and navigation to meet promised time windows. Upon arrival, the courier's responsibility is to complete the delivery, which may involve handing the package directly to a recipient, obtaining a signature for proof of delivery, or securely leaving the item at a designated spot. Many roles also include basic administrative duties, such as processing payments, scanning barcodes for tracking, and completing delivery reports at the end of a shift.

The nature of the work varies, with opportunities available for drivers using cars or vans, as well as for bike couriers who navigate urban environments. Regardless of the mode of transport, the core mission remains the same: to be a reliable and efficient point of contact in the supply chain.

To succeed in courier jobs, certain skills and requirements are universally sought after. A valid driver's license for motorized roles and a reliable vehicle or bicycle are fundamental. Exceptional navigation skills and familiarity with local geography are crucial for efficiency. Given the independent nature of the work, strong time-management and self-motivation are essential traits. Couriers must also be physically fit, as the role frequently involves lifting packages, loading and unloading vehicles, and, for bike couriers, sustained cycling. Customer service skills are increasingly important; a courteous and professional demeanor during brief customer interactions helps build a positive reputation for both the courier and the service they represent. Basic technological proficiency is also a must, as most modern courier systems rely on smartphones and dedicated apps for receiving orders, navigating, and confirming deliveries.
